Proximity Waypoints

The Proximity Waypoints Page allows you to establish waypoints that

have alarm circles around them at specified distances. The alarm helps
you to avoid locations that are restricted or otherwise to be avoided.

To use the Proximity Waypoint feature:

1. Access the Proximity Waypoints Page from the Main Menu by

highlighting the Proximity icon and pressing ENTER.

2. With the Name fi eld highlighted, press ENTER to display the

Find Menu. (See page 31 for details on using the Find Feature.)

3. Select a waypoint from the Waypoints List or from any other

group of map points and press ENTER to display the Informa-
tion Page for that item.

4. With the “Use” button at the bottom of the page highlighted,

press ENTER to place the point in the list on the Proximity
Waypoints Page.

5. Next use the ROCKER key to highlight the Radius fi eld if you

want to enter a value different than the default of 1 mile.

6. Highlight the “Proximity Alarms” check box and press ENTER

to activate the alarm feature. When you trigger an alarm, a
tone will sound and a “Near Proximity Point” message displays.
When you move outside the set radius, a “Leaving Proximity
Point” message displays.

7. To remove or review a single entry, press ENTER. To remove all

waypoints from the list, press MENU and choose “Remove All”.
